About Sylvie Tenoutasse

Sylvie Tenoutasse is a scholar working on Endocrinology, Diabetes and Metabolism, Genetics and Pediatrics, Perinatology and Child Health, having authored 27 papers that have together received 362 indexed citations. Recurring topics across this work include Diabetes and associated disorders (12 papers), Diabetes Management and Research (10 papers) and Pancreatic function and diabetes (6 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(179 citations), Genetics (144 citations) and Nephrology (32 citations). Sylvie Tenoutasse has collaborated with scholars based in Belgium, Canada and Finland. Frequent co-authors include Cécile Brachet, Claudine Heinrichs, Laurent Crenier, Harry Dorchy, Christine Devalck, Nadira Azzi, Alina Ferster, Catherine Christophe, Muriel Thomas and Guy Massa. Their work appears in journals such as Diabetes Care, Diabetes and Diabetologia.
